I am also surprised with your mail, especially as this is the second case I have heard of in as many days and I understood that the different design of the YD6016xx compared to the DR4088xx (note not the DR4018 ?). In the other case it proved to be ballast that was causing the issue because the fixing PVA was bridging across the rails – could a similar situation be affecting you?

I have recently experienced an issue with false positive feedbacks on two YD6016 boxes, one was an LN and the other an ES unit.?

?

I am aware if a solution that Iain M shared in a post some time ago using 500 ohm resistors on the DR4018 units which were over sensitive but was surprised to see the same issue on the new YD units.?

The problem occurred on the second day of running at a model railway show, and it occurred on both boxes at around the same time. The layout had need running on the previous day all day with no issues. On the second day after about 5 hours we noticed 2 false positives, on different sections of the layout, one on a YD6016LN and the other on a YD6016ES (both connected together).

?

Yesterday I set up the layout again to try and resolve this problem but the problem had disappeared! ?At the show we reset the layout several times but could not clear the issue. our only solution on the day was to remove the feedbacks from Itrain and run the layout in a much reduced way.?

Any thoughts on how I might protect myself from this re-occurring as it caused considerable disruption at the show.?
